Bank Holidays in March 2024: Banks to remain shut for 14 days this month; check the full holiday list state-wise
Bank Holidays in March 2024: Private as well as public banks will remain shut for a total of 14 days in March across various regions in India, in line with the Reserve Bank of India's holiday schedule.

This month, banks will remain closed for an additional eight days, and extending the usual weekend breaks on the second and fourth Saturdays along with Sundays will take the holiday count to 14.
Notably, the holiday observance differs across the country, with some days marked as public holidays nationwide while others are specific to certain regions.
Bank Holidays in March 2024 full list
- Chapchar Kut: March 1
- Mahashivratri (Maha vad-13)/Sivarathri: March 8
- Bihar Divas: March 22
Bank Holidays on Holi 2024
- Holi (Second Day) - Dhuleti/Dol Jatra/Dhulandi: March 25
- Yaosang 2nd Day/Holi: March 26
- Holi: March 27
- Good Friday: March 29

These bank holidays fall into 3 main categories as classified by the RBI:
- Holidays under the Negotiable Instruments Act
- Holidays under the Negotiable Instruments Act and Real time gross settlement holidays
- Bank's closing of accounts
